Take a walk with me on a journey of possibilities. Let’s imagine that we are clouds, floating effortlessly in the sky. All clouds are part of the sky – part of the very make up of the sky and are thusly one with the sky. But, why do we see clouds as separate from the sky, if in fact they are simply sky? As you have seen your body, so your body has seen the clouds. Clouds appear to be one thing from the outside and another from the inside. Can it be that you are like clouds and God is like sky?

Clouds appear for a time and then are gone. Is this not the same as your body? Why do you put more importance on one than the other? The ephemeral qualities of clouds are the same as for the world of bodies, seemingly impactful for a time. Have you not witnessed the transformations of clouds as they pass across the sky? Have you not witnessed the same transformation of your body as it passes across time?

What is eternal is and will always be. What you have imagined as real is as eternal as the clouds before your eyes. From within the clouds do seem to come storms and healing rain. Are you not seen exactly the same? Look at life from God’s perspective and know that you are the greatest of all creations – not for what you appear to be, but for what you truly are.
